Dark Skies & Stargazing

Brothersfield Cottage sits in a location with genuinely dark skies - a real treat for a group, and something you rarely get at home in town.

Bortle Scale Rating

The Bortle scale measures night sky darkness from 1 (darkest) to 9 (brightest urban):

Best Stargazing Conditions

  • New Moon periods: Darkest skies, best Milky Way visibility
  • Winter months: Earlier darkness, crisper skies, Orion constellation prominent
  • After 11pm: Neighbouring lights typically switched off
  • Allow 20 minutes: Let your eyes adjust to darkness before looking up

Getting To Brothersfield Cottage

Find your way to your perfect countryside retreat

By Car

To reach Brothersfield Cottage by car, take the M6 to Junction 40 and follow the A66 towards Keswick. Turn onto the A6 towards Penrith then follow local roads to the property near Culgaith. Off-road parking is available for multiple vehicles.

By Train

Penrith Railway Station is the nearest stop, approximately 6 miles from the cottage. The station has regular services on the West Coast Main Line with connections to London, Scotland and Manchester. Taxis are readily available from the station forecourt.
